"""
Parallel clang-tidy runner
==========================
Runs clang-tidy over all files in a compilation database. Requires clang-tidy
and clang-apply-replacements in $PATH.
Example invocations.
- Run clang-tidy on all files in the current working directory with a default
set of checks and show warnings in the cpp files and all project headers.
run-clang-tidy.py $PWD
- Fix all header guards.
run-clang-tidy.py -fix -checks=-*,llvm-header-guard
- Fix all header guards included from clang-tidy and header guards
for clang-tidy headers.
run-clang-tidy.py -fix -checks=-*,llvm-header-guard extra/clang-tidy \
-header-filter=extra/clang-tidy
Compilation database setup:
http://clang.llvm.org/docs/HowToSetupToolingForLLVM.html
"""

def find_compilation_database(path):
"""Adjusts the directory until a compilation database is found."""
result = './'
while not os.path.isfile(os.path.join(result, path)):
if os.path.realpath(result) == '/':
print('Error: could not find compilation database.')
sys.exit(1)
result += '../'
return os.path.realpath(result)
def make_absolute(f, directory):
if os.path.isabs(f):
return f
return os.path.normpath(os.path.join(directory, f))
def get_tidy_invocation(f, clang_tidy_binary, checks, tmpdir, build_path,
header_filter, allow_enabling_alpha_checkers,
extra_arg, extra_arg_before, quiet, config,
line_filter):
"""Gets a command line for clang-tidy."""
start = [clang_tidy_binary, '--use-color']
if allow_enabling_alpha_checkers:
start.append('-allow-enabling-analyzer-alpha-checkers')
if header_filter is not None:
start.append('-header-filter=' + header_filter)
if line_filter is not None:
start.append('-line-filter=' + line_filter)
if checks:
start.append('-checks=' + checks)
if tmpdir is not None:
start.append('-export-fixes')
# Get a temporary file. We immediately close the handle so clang-tidy can
# overwrite it.
(handle, name) = tempfile.mkstemp(suffix='.yaml', dir=tmpdir)
os.close(handle)
start.append(name)
for arg in extra_arg:
start.append('-extra-arg=%s' % arg)
for arg in extra_arg_before:
start.append('-extra-arg-before=%s' % arg)
start.append('-p=' + build_path)
if quiet:
start.append('-quiet')
if config:
start.append('-config=' + config)
start.append(f)
return start
def merge_replacement_files(tmpdir, mergefile):
"""Merge all replacement files in a directory into a single file"""
# The fixes suggested by clang-tidy >= 4.0.0 are given under
# the top level key 'Diagnostics' in the output yaml files
mergekey = "Diagnostics"
merged=[]
for replacefile in glob.iglob(os.path.join(tmpdir, '*.yaml')):
content = yaml.safe_load(open(replacefile, 'r'))
if not content:
continue # Skip empty files.
merged.extend(content.get(mergekey, []))
if merged:
# MainSourceFile: The key is required by the definition inside
# include/clang/Tooling/ReplacementsYaml.h, but the value
# is actually never used inside clang-apply-replacements,
# so we set it to '' here.
output = {'MainSourceFile': '', mergekey: merged}
with open(mergefile, 'w') as out:
yaml.safe_dump(output, out)
else:
# Empty the file:
open(mergefile, 'w').close()
def check_clang_apply_replacements_binary(args):
"""Checks if invoking supplied clang-apply-replacements binary works."""
try:
subprocess.check_call([args.clang_apply_replacements_binary, '--version'])
except:
print('Unable to run clang-apply-replacements. Is clang-apply-replacements '
'binary correctly specified?', file=sys.stderr)
traceback.print_exc()
sys.exit(1)
def apply_fixes(args, tmpdir):
"""Calls clang-apply-fixes on a given directory."""
invocation = [args.clang_apply_replacements_binary]
if args.format:
invocation.append('-format')
if args.style:
invocation.append('-style=' + args.style)
invocation.append(tmpdir)
subprocess.call(invocation)
